Verdict

Newark, NJ offers better overall compensation for chiropractors,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to West Orange.

The salary gap between Newark and West Orange is $33,546 (33.37%). Newark's median is +65.48% compared to the US national median of $81,014.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Newark spans $130,043,West Orange spans $97,504. Newark has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 2.29%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
